Rain’s finally coming, but it’s not enough to break the UK’s drought — hosepipe bans remain in place across swathes of the country, including Kent and Bath, as water supplies strain under dry land, parched wildlife, and decades-high demand. While forecasters hint at cooler weather ahead, the parched earth may turn sudden downpours into floods — a dangerous double whammy. Water companies are being called out for failing to curb leaks or manage resources wisely, and experts warn rivers won’t recover without weeks of consistent rain. Expect these restrictions to linger — the drought isn’t over, and neither is the pressure on your tap.
